Éterville is a commune in the Calvados department in the Normandy region in northwestern France.

Geography

[edit]

The commune is made up of the following collection of villages and hamlets, Rocreuil and Éterville.[3]

The river Odon flows through the commune.[4] In addition a stream the Ruisseau de Maltot traverses the commune.[5]
